In my opinion, Jackie Evancho has reached a dead end. She quickly had to learn that the genre "Classical Crossover" finds only a limited audience even in a big market like the USA. Other singers, such as Charlotte Church, have also turned to pop music for this reason and have perished in the process. The only exception is Sarah Brightman - a special case for various reasons. What Emily has ahead of such artists is their versatility. Even if she doesn't succeed in a career as a pop star, she can play jazz and classical music on the piano, work as a producer or compose film music. I'm sure she will go her own way.
